About the Business

The Oystercatcher | Chorlton | Sale | Seafood Restaurant | The Oystercatcher's are intimate neighbourhood restaurants, in Chorlton and Sale, perfect for every day and special occasions, our mission is to share with the local community the delicious, healthy delights of the sea.

- tabbouleh £4- skin on fries £4.50- beer battered fish and chips £16- seafood platter £58the menu states the platter serves 2 but it is so huge it could honestly feed 3 alone. you get loads of grilled seafood, including squid, a whole seabream, tiger prawns, mussels, as well as hispi cabbage and tenderstem broccoli! it was all cooked to perfection and i liked how the seasonings were kept simple so you can really taste the freshness of the seafood.we also got the beer battered fish and chips which exceeded my expectations. again, it was a massive portion and the chips in particular were HUGE! the beer batter was crispy and light whilst the fish on the inside was flakey. it was easily some of the best f&c i’ve ever had!the restaurant is quite small with most tables only seating 2-4 people so it would be very cramped for big groups. servers were friendly and down to earth too :)
